次の API を使用すると、ファイルに割り当てられた複数のプロパティを取得できます。
props = service.properties().list(fileId=fileId).execute().get('items', [])
ただし、複数のプロパティを設定する方法はありません。これはドキュメントに記載されていないだけですか、それとも Google は本当にこれを見落としているのでしょうか?
次の API を使用すると、ファイルに割り当てられた複数のプロパティを取得できます。
props = service.properties().list(fileId=fileId).execute().get('items', [])
ただし、複数のプロパティを設定する方法はありません。これはドキュメントに記載されていないだけですか、それとも Google は本当にこれを見落としているのでしょうか?
プロパティは、マップではなくリストと考えてください。したがって、答えはノーです。
http トラフィックを節約するには、ここで説明されているようにリクエストをバッチ処理できますhttps://code.google.com/p/google-api-java-client/wiki/Batch